Understanding the Fleece Fuel Filter and Its Role in Your Vehicle
A fleece fuel filter is a type of fuel filter that uses a fleece-like synthetic material to trap contaminants from the fuel before it reaches the engine. This component is commonly found in diesel engines, particularly in trucks and heavy-duty vehicles, where fuel cleanliness is paramount. The primary function of any fuel filter, including the fleece variant, is to protect the engine by removing impurities such as dirt, rust, and water from the fuel. These contaminants can cause significant damage to fuel injectors, pumps, and other critical engine parts if allowed to pass through.
Fuel filters are designed to meet specific manufacturer specifications, ensuring optimal engine performance and longevity. The fleece material is chosen for its high filtration efficiency and durability, capable of capturing microscopic particles that could otherwise harm the engine. Over time, as the filter collects debris, it may become clogged, requiring replacement according to the vehicle's maintenance schedule. Neglecting this maintenance can lead to reduced fuel flow, engine misfires, and decreased power output.

The Risks and Consequences of Deleting Your Fleece Fuel Filter
Deleting the fleece fuel filter introduces multiple risks that can affect your vehicle's performance, safety, and value. Below, we outline the key dangers in detail.
1. Engine Damage and Reduced Lifespan: Without a fuel filter, contaminants enter the engine directly. These particles can abrade fuel injectors, clog nozzles, and damage the fuel pump. Over time, this leads to poor combustion, increased emissions, and potentially catastrophic engine failure. Repairing such damage often costs thousands of dollars, far exceeding the savings from filter deletion.
2. Fuel System Malfunctions: Modern fuel systems rely on clean fuel to operate correctly. Contaminants can cause issues like hard starting, stalling, and uneven idling. In diesel engines, water in the fuel—which filters often help remove—can lead to corrosion and microbial growth, further complicating repairs.
3. Voided Warranties and Insurance Issues: Most vehicle warranties require adherence to manufacturer maintenance guidelines. Deleting a fuel filter is considered an unauthorized modification, which can void your warranty. Additionally, insurance companies may deny claims if an accident or damage is linked to such alterations.
4. Environmental and Legal Concerns: Increased emissions from a poorly running engine can violate environmental regulations. In many regions, modifying emission-related components, including fuel filters, is illegal and can result in fines or failed vehicle inspections.
5. Safety Hazards: Contaminated fuel can cause sudden engine shutdowns while driving, posing a risk on highways or in traffic. Moreover, fuel leaks or fires may become more likely if the system is compromised by debris.

Common Myths About Fleece Fuel Filter Deletes Debunked
Misinformation surrounds the topic of fuel filter deletes. Let's clarify some common myths with facts.
Myth 1: "Deleting the Filter Increases Fuel Efficiency"
Fact: While a clogged filter can reduce efficiency, a clean, properly maintained filter has minimal impact on fuel flow. Deleting it may actually decrease efficiency due to engine inefficiencies caused by contaminants.
Myth 2: "Modern Fuels Are Clean Enough to Not Need Filters"
Fact: Even with advancements in fuel refining, contaminants can enter the system during storage, transportation, or from tank corrosion. Filters remain essential for catching these particles.
Myth 3: "Filter Deletes Are Harmless for Short-Term Use"
Fact: Damage from contaminants can occur quickly, especially in high-pressure fuel systems. Even a brief period without filtration can lead to irreversible engine harm.
Myth 4: "All Performance Enthusiasts Recommend Deletes"
Fact: Reputable performance experts emphasize maintaining filtration while upgrading other components. They prioritize engine longevity over risky shortcuts.

Step-by-Step Guide to Maintaining Your Fleece Fuel Filter
For those who prefer a hands-on approach, here is a simple guide to maintaining your fleece fuel filter. Always prioritize safety by working in a well-ventilated area and disconnecting the battery before starting.
Tools Needed: New fleece fuel filter, wrench set, drain pan, safety gloves, and eye protection.
-
Locate the Fuel Filter: Consult your vehicle manual to find the filter, usually near the fuel tank or engine bay. Identify the type—it may be a cartridge or spin-on design.
-
Relieve Fuel System Pressure: For safety, reduce pressure by removing the fuel pump fuse and running the engine until it stalls. This prevents fuel spray during removal.
-
Remove the Old Filter: Place a drain pan underneath to catch any spilled fuel. Use a wrench to loosen the filter housing or connections. Carefully detach the filter and dispose of it properly according to local regulations.
-
Install the New Filter: Apply a light coat of clean fuel to the gasket of the new filter to ensure a proper seal. Secure it in place, tightening to the manufacturer's specified torque to avoid leaks.
-
Prime the Fuel System: Reinstall the fuel pump fuse and turn the ignition on without starting the engine. This allows the pump to prime the system. Check for leaks around the filter connections.
-
Test the Vehicle: Start the engine and let it idle for a few minutes. Monitor for any irregularities in performance. If everything runs smoothly, the maintenance is complete.
